Q: What is the objective of JCIDS?
Answer:
to resolve identified capability gaps, perceived deficiencies, or shortcomings in the
current force and to develop a balanced and synchronized DOTMLPF-P solution
proposal that is affordable, militarily useful, supportable to the combatant
commanders, and based on mature technology
Q: What is the purpose of Army PPBE?
Answer:
To establish, justify, and acquire the fiscal and manpower resources needed to
accomplish the Army's assigned missions in executing the defense strategy

Q: What is CBA used for?
Answer:
to identify solutions to current and future capability gaps and the Army's ability to
carry out required warfighting missions and functions. CBA is an analytical approach
to review capability gaps and recommend whether the gaps can be addressed by
nonmaterial or materiel means, or both (DOTMLPF-P);consists of 3 phases; output
of the 3rd phase is the identification of potential solutions in DOTMLPF-P format
Q: What does JCIDS stand for?
Answer:
Joint Capabilities Integration and Development System
Q: What is the Defense Acquisition System?
Answer:
It develops, tests, fields, and sustains new materiel solutions. it consists of 5 phases
and 3 milestone decision with B being most important. The end result is a materiel
solution is produced, operated, and maintained within Army force.
